Suggest a budget friendly 7-seater car under 10 lakh for occassional trips.
Go for the Renault Triber or its sister car the Nissan Gravite. They are both economical to buy and run and offer genuine three row seating comfort. At your budget you will also get the top end variant which comes very well equipped with features like a touchscreen music system with wireless Android Auto and Apple CarPlay, a rear camera, NFC card based central locking, rain sensing wipers and other bits. The only downside is the 1.0 litre engine is not really powerful and you have to work it hard in instances like overtaking, driving in the hills or when your are fully loaded. If this is a concern, opt for the Maruti Suzuki Ertiga. The engine is more powerful and easily manages everyday driving tasks even when fully loaded. Its also larger and thus would give you more room inside however at Rs. 10 lakh you would get the base version only.
I am from Kerala and looking to buy a 7-seater car to replace my old Hyundai Eon. My options are the Maruti Suzuki Ertiga, XL6, and Kia Carens Clavis. The Clavis offers many options, including naturally aspirated and turbocharged petrol engines. Which car would be the most suitable for travelling with seven people? My maximum budget is Rs 16 lakh. Also, from a mileage point-of-view, which is better: turbo or naturally aspirated with a manual transmission?
Go for the Maruti Suzuki Ertiga. It is the most sensible and reliable choice for your requirement. The Ertiga is a proven 7-seater with a comfortable third row, low running costs and Maruti's strong service network, which is important coming from a Hyundai Eon.The Maruti XL6 is essentially the same car with a more premium interior and captain seats in the middle row, but that reduces seating capacity to six, which does not suit your need for seven people.The Kia Carens Clavis is a good alternative with a more premium feel, but is positioned slightly higher, and on your budget of Rs 16 lakh, you will only get a low-spec model with fewer features. Between turbo and naturally aspirated petrol engines, the naturally aspirated engine is generally more fuel-efficient in real-world conditions, especially with a manual transmission.The Maruti Ertiga also fits comfortably within your Rs 16 lakh budget, letting you get the fully-loaded variant with more features. Overall, the Ertiga is the most practical and hassle-free 7-seater for family use.
Is it worth buying Nissan Gravite? I currently own a 2015 Grand i10 Magna and am planning to buy a new car. Instead of a 5-seater, I am planning to buy a 7-seater within a fixed budget. However, I am confused whether I will enjoy 1 litre engine or not ?
The Nissan Gravite is a sensible upgrade from your 2015 Grand i10 Magna, especially if you need a 7-seater on a budget. The 1.0-litre petrol engine is however down on power and delivers decent performance in city driving if driven in a sedate and relaxed manner. Also with a full load of passengers and luggage, it can feel strained on highways and overtaking requires more planning. So look at it as a relaxed daily commuter and it should be fine. The Gravite's biggest strength is its value proposition as it offers genuine 7-seat practicality at a very accessible price point. However, if you regularly do long highway trips with a full family, you will notice the engine's limitations and you might want to consider upping your budget for something like the Maruti Suzuki Ertiga. Overall, the Gravite is a good budget-friendly 7-seater, but be realistic about your expectations from the 1.0-litre engine.
My requirement is a 6-7 seater vehicle. For low maintenance cost, I can go with either CNG or diesel car as my monthly running is 1000 km and occasionally it can be as high as 2000-3000 km monthly. I am from Pune and my frequent outstation routes will be Mumbai, Kolhapur, Latur and Kokan area (ghat sections). Also, since I can rent it out as self driving car and I will own upto 7-10 years. I have owned Alto, Wagon R, SX4, EON and i20 active disel. I have mentioned vehicles so that you can understand my driving and owning experience.
Given your requirements, the Maruti Suzuki Ertiga CNG is the most sensible recommendation. Your monthly running of around 1,000 km, with occasional spikes, does not justify a diesel, especially with the higher purchase cost and maintenance associated with modern diesel engines. The Ertiga CNG strikes the right balance between low running costs, reliability and practicality. It is a proven 7-seater with a comfortable ride, good service network and low maintenance costs, which is important given your plan to keep the car for 7-10 years. The CNG system is factory-fitted and well-integrated, making it a far better option than any aftermarket CNG installation. The only drawback is the reduced boot space with the CNG tank, but for your usage pattern and occasional rental plans, the overall cost savings outweigh this limitation. If you need more space and comfort, the Maruti Suzuki XL6 CNG is a good alternative, offering a more premium cabin and captain seats in the middle row making it a strict 6-seater, but the Ertiga remains the more value-driven choice. Alternatively, there is also the Toyota Rumion, which is Toyota's version of the Ertiga so if there is a lower waiting time, you can check out the Rumion too.
